Output 858e256b122511b0406f67664e87a0f3973aa56a5e349c2009efa5965cd9dc4b:1

value
668488350
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22964d77ec48ca2ec515cba85cbd1d6cc5a513bb OP_EQUAL
address
34qtxGseAYGpXubzTYzySKS4QvMypVoM5m
transaction
858e256b122511b0406f67664e87a0f3973aa56a5e349c2009efa5965cd9dc4b
spent
true